API Overview

Core Classes

GraphDB

const db = new GraphDB('cosine');
db.createNode(labels, properties)
db.createEdge(from, to, type, properties)
db.createHyperedge(nodes, description, embedding?, confidence?)
await db.query(cypherQuery)
db.stats()

JsNode

node.id
node.labels
node.properties
node.getProperty(key)
node.hasLabel(label)

JsEdge

edge.id
edge.from
edge.to
edge.type
edge.properties

JsHyperedge

hyperedge.id
hyperedge.nodes
hyperedge.description
hyperedge.embedding
hyperedge.confidence
hyperedge.order

Advanced Features

Async Query Execution

const executor = new AsyncQueryExecutor(100);
await executor.executeStreaming(query);

Transactions

const tx = new AsyncTransaction();
tx.addOperation('CREATE (n:Person {name: "Alice"})');
await tx.commit();

Batch Operations

const batch = new BatchOperations(1000);
await batch.executeBatch(statements);

Building

Prerequisites

  1. Install Rust toolchain:
curl --proto '=https' --tlsv1.2 -sSf https://sh.rustup.rs | sh
  1. Install wasm-pack:
curl https://rustwasm.github.io/wasm-pack/installer/init.sh -sSf | sh
  1. Add WASM target:
rustup target add wasm32-unknown-unknown

Build Commands

Build for Web (default)

cd /home/user/ruvector/crates/ruvector-graph-wasm
./build.sh

Or using npm:

cd /home/user/ruvector/npm/packages/graph-wasm
npm run build

Build for Node.js

npm run build:node

Build for Bundlers

npm run build:bundler

Build All Targets

npm run build:all

Using in Projects

Browser (ES Modules)

<script type="module">
import init, { GraphDB } from './ruvector_graph_wasm.js';

await init();
const db = new GraphDB('cosine');
// Use the database...
</script>

Node.js

const { GraphDB } = require('@ruvector/graph-wasm/node');
const db = new GraphDB('cosine');

Bundlers (Webpack, Vite, etc.)

import { GraphDB } from '@ruvector/graph-wasm';
const db = new GraphDB('cosine');

Integration with RuVector

This WASM binding leverages RuVector's hypergraph implementation from ruvector-core:

  • HypergraphIndex: Bipartite graph storage for n-ary relationships
  • Hyperedge: Multi-entity relationships with embeddings
  • TemporalHyperedge: Time-aware relationships
  • CausalMemory: Causal relationship tracking
  • Distance Metrics: Cosine, Euclidean, DotProduct, Manhattan
